I have the Flourite Dark mixed with some gravel in my South East Asia tank, and I've got Carib-Sea's Eco-Complete in my Amazon. I wish I'd seen the Eco-Complete before I got the Flourite Dark, because the dark really isn't all that, and I like the look of the Eco-Complete SOOO much better. It's not black, per se, under the water... more a dirt color. As it should be! :) I'll use it on any new tanks I do, that's for sure!

i use fourite dark and i love it. my plants grow very well in it. its a lighter color in the bag but once its wet its pretty dark and looks like dirt to me. just make sure u rinse it very well.
